Other Warning Signs

Before a migraine aura — or if you don't experience aura — some other warning signs can tip you off that a migraine is on the way. About a third of migraineurs experience early-stage migraine symptoms, called prodrome. Prodrome's symptoms include mood changes, food cravings, irritability, muscle pain and diarrhea. At this point you may have time to delay or prevent the onset of the migraine, or at least ease your pain, using over-the-counter options or medications your doctor has prescribed. And if drugs don't usually help you, at least you can get prepared for what's in store.
